Output 4391334c05a90de17d8339944f5a38afbe59e60876ea3058a8d01644ec413b85:0

value
26068254
script pubkey
OP_0 OP_PUSHBYTES_20 c9764d15e505498202f876f96349f6143242b450
address
ltc1qe9my6909q4ycyqhcwmukxj0kzsey9dzskf577z
transaction
4391334c05a90de17d8339944f5a38afbe59e60876ea3058a8d01644ec413b85
spent
true